McHENRY, IL – Raybestos had added 70 part numbers to its ABS control module coverage, part of a larger plan for the Raybestos brand to expand its first-to-market action strategy.

“This is a very important product category as we move forward,” said Gary Barla, director of Hydraulic Product Management for Affinia Under Vehicle Group. “As systems evolve in vehicle ABS in conjunction with stability control/traction control and vehicle dynamics, ABS becomes more critical. It’s important the Raybestos brand continues to be at the forefront of releasing products the customer needs, both now and in the future.”

A total of 270 new part numbers will be released, both in the hydraulic and computer control module lines. The total roll-out will occur by March of 2008. A full listing of these new part numbers can be found through local distributors or by using the company’s electronic catalog system — eSelect. Raybestos brand brakes are produced by the Affinia Under Vehicle Group. The line includes everything from brake drums to rotors, pads, shoes and hydraulic parts.
